if a sample of helium occupies 15.9 mL at 0.885 kPa what volume will it occupy at 0.500 kPa

Answer:

V2 = 28.143 mL

28.143 mL will occupy 0.500 kpa

Explanation:

Let v1 = 15.9 ml

P1 = 0.885 kpa

P2 = 0.500 kpa

V2= ?

Boyle's law

Using p1v1=p2v2

V2 =( p1v1)/(P2)

V2 =( 15.9*0.885)/0.5

V2 = 14.0715/0.5

V2 = 28.143 mL
